2 WEEKS
West to the Isles
This journey begins in the far, far west and just keeps on going.
Penzance
is the start point,
a historic harbour town which still has many Georgian buildings and a distinctly alternat-
ive, arty vibe. Nearby
Newlyn
is still home to Cornwall's biggest fishing fleet, so it's a
great place to pick up fresh crabs and lobsters straight off the boats, and you can investigate
its artistic connections at the century-old Newlyn Art Gallery. Just along the coast,
Mouse-
hole
is an essential detour; it's arguably the prettiest village in west Cornwall, with its
slate-roofed cottages, winding alleyways and horseshoe-shaped harbour.
